BUFORD, GA, August 6, 2026

Marking the unofficial end of summer for many, Labor Day Weekend at Lanier Islands Resort also represents the end of the lakeside destination’s summerlong A250 Celebration. What began Memorial Day Weekend and included Fourth of July Weekend will end with a BANG Labor Day Weekend by the lake. The three-day weekend will include a classic poolside cookout for overnight guests of the resort, Uncle Sam’s Pop-up Bar with patriotically themed bites and beverages for visitors of Game Changer, and fireworks over the water – presented by Margaritaville at Lanier Islands. The holiday weekend will also comprise the final installment of the lakeside destination’s Concerts for a Cause Series, as Rumours ATL takes the stage at Peachtree Pointe Amphitheater to fill the night air with the music of Fleetwood Mac.

Nestled less than 45 miles from downtown Atlanta on the southernmost shoreline of Lake Lanier lies the truly distinctive Lanier Islands Resort. Quickly growing in scope and reputation as one of the Southeast’s leading lakeside retreats, the Islands is proud to serve a growing number of individuals, families, wedding parties, and corporations with its collection of accommodations, event venues, and attractions. As the resort’s crown jewel, Lake Lanier is one of the United States’ most popular man-made lakes, encompassing 38,000 surface acres and 690 miles of shoreline in Georgia.
